软件开发需要读什么专业

已收录

在当今信息化的时代,软件开发已经成为了一个非常热门和广泛应用的行业。越来越多的人对于软件开发这个职业感到兴趣,并且想要了解自己需要读什么专业才能从事这个行业。事实上,软件开发并不一定需要特定的专业背景,但是有些相关的专业知识会让你在软件开发领域中更具竞争力。下面将从不同角度介绍软件开发需要读什么专业。

软件开发需要读什么专业

计算机科学与技术

计算机科学与技术是软件开发最相关的专业之一。这个专业主要培养学生计算机编程、计算机网络、操作系统等方面的基础知识和技能。通过学习计算机科学与技术专业,你可以获得全面的编程技能,掌握各种编程语言和工具的使用方法。此外,该专业还能够帮助你了解计算机的工作原理、网络通信和数据结构等重要概念,为你日后的软件开发工作打下坚实的基础。

计算机科学基础

在计算机科学与技术专业中,计算机科学基础是一个非常重要的课程。在这门课程中,你将学习计算机的基本原理和基础知识,包括计算机硬件、操作系统、编程语言等方面的内容。通过学习计算机科学基础,你可以深入了解计算机的工作原理和运行机制,为你日后的软件开发工作提供坚实的理论基础。

数据结构与算法

数据结构与算法是软件开发中非常重要的一门课程。在这门课程中,你将学习各种数据结构和算法的原理和应用,掌握如何高效地处理和组织数据。通过学习数据结构与算法,你可以提升自己的编程能力,设计和实现高效的软件解决方案。

软件工程

软件工程是软件开发中非常重要的一门课程。在这门课程中,你将学习软件开发的整个过程,包括需求分析、系统设计、编码、测试和维护等各个环节。通过学习软件工程,你可以了解软件开发的规范和标准,掌握软件项目管理和团队协作的技巧,为你日后的软件开发工作提供全面的支持。

数据库

数据库是软件开发中非常重要的一部分。在这门课程中,你将学习数据库的设计和管理,掌握SQL语言和数据库管理系统的使用方法。通过学习数据库,你可以了解如何高效地存储和管理数据,为你日后的软件开发工作提供强大的数据支持。

网络编程

网络编程是软件开发中非常重要的一项技能。在这门课程中,你将学习计算机网络的原理和应用,掌握网络通信和网络编程的技巧。通过学习网络编程,你可以了解网络通信的工作原理,掌握网络编程的方法和技巧,为你日后的软件开发工作提供全面的支持。

综上所述,虽然软件开发并不一定需要特定的专业背景,但是计算机科学与技术等相关专业的知识会让你在软件开发领域中更具竞争力。如果你对软件开发感兴趣,并且希望从事这个行业,建议你选择相关的专业进行学习。如果你有任何关于软件开发的问题,可以随时咨询我们的客服。